São 3 da manhã e de repente seu telefone explode com alertas. Algo muito ruim deve ter acontecido com o servidor. Só que não. É outro alarme falso – o terceiro deste mês, na verdade. Ao voltar para a cama balançando a cabeça privada de sono, você faz uma nota mental para revisar as configurações de alerta do sistema amanhã e fazer alguns ajustes extremamente necessários.
O cenário acima ilustra o que acontece quando alertas e alarmes não são configurados com eficiência. A fadiga do alarme se instala, o que aumenta a chance de um DBA perder um alarme crítico. A fadiga de alarmes ocorre quando um DBA é constantemente bombardeado por alertas – alguns importantes, a maioria não.
Felizmente, você pode personalizar seus alertas do SQL Server para receber apenas aqueles que precisam de atenção humana imediata.
A maneira mais fácil de acalmar o caos é simplesmente desligar alguns dos alarmes. Embora isso seja fácil em termos de esforço real, pode ser mentalmente difícil para um DBA desligar os alarmes por medo de perder uma notificação de problema crítico.
Para superar esse medo, gaste algum tempo analisando alertas para determinar aqueles que são alarmes cronicamente falsos, aqueles que não precisam de atenção imediata e aqueles que podem ser tratados com um pouco de automação. Depois de identificar esses alertas, você pode se sentir confiante em desativá-los e rastreá-los por meio de logs.
Agora que você tem o ruído sob controle, é importante revisar todos os alarmes do SQL Server para garantir que estejam configurados corretamente. Os alarmes configurados corretamente são cruciais não apenas para o desempenho do seu servidor, mas também para sua sanidade.
Para começar a configurar alertas eficientes, especialmente se você herdou o trabalho de DBA, primeiro observe os alarmes existentes com novos olhos. Você vê algo incomum? Se você é o DBA há algum tempo, pode começar revisando seus logs para ver se há tendências indicando que alguma manutenção está em ordem.
Depois de ter uma boa noção do estado de seus alertas existentes, há algumas práticas recomendadas que você pode implementar para garantir que você receba apenas os alertas mais críticos e aqueles que precisam de intervenção humana imediata.
Aqui estão quatro dicas para configurar alertas eficazes do SQL Server.
Definir regras específicas para alarmes
Esta é uma ótima maneira de evitar ruídos de alarme desnecessários. Você não precisa saber todas as coisas o tempo todo. Definir regras específicas, como “excluir instância X do alarme” ou “somente enviar um alerta se este alarme for acionado Y vezes”, ajudará você a se concentrar nos problemas mais importantes e a evitar a fadiga do alarme.
Use alarmes inteligentes que não apenas enviam alertas, mas também iniciam o processo de diagnóstico
Existem algumas ferramentas de monitoramento de desempenho do SQL Server no mercado que não apenas informam que você tem um problema, mas também fornecem ideias sobre como corrigi-lo. Se você isolar a causa raiz potencial de um alarme logo de cara, seu tempo de resolução provavelmente será significativamente menor.
Priorize os alarmes para que você resolva primeiro os problemas mais importantes
Quanto mais rápido você identificar um problema que afeta o desempenho, melhor. Certifique-se de que sua ferramenta de monitoramento do SQL Server permite personalizar e priorizar alarmes para que você possa ver facilmente os grandes problemas rapidamente. Você decide o limite, quando soar um alerta, o que ignorar e qual ação tomar quando um alerta é acionado.
Aproveite os alertas móveis
O monitoramento de desempenho móvel fez coisas incríveis para o equilíbrio entre vida profissional e pessoal dos DBAs. Os alertas agora podem ser avaliados e, às vezes, até mesmo apagados de qualquer dispositivo e de qualquer local, para que os DBAs não fiquem mais à mercê do telefonema das 3 da manhã. Alguns aplicativos de monitoramento móvel oferecem mapas de calor que fornecem dados rápidos sobre a gravidade do problema que aciona o alerta.
Agora que você tem algumas ideias para configurar seus alertas para gastar menos tempo reagindo a problemas que não precisam de triagem imediata, descubra como o Spotlight Cloud facilita ainda mais o monitoramento de desempenho do SQL Server.
A solução de monitoramento de desempenho SQL Server baseada em nuvem da Spotlight Cloud tem uma variedade de recursos projetados para simplificar o monitoramento de desempenho. Alguns recursos específicos que ajudarão você a configurar alertas eficientes incluem:
Mais de 100 alarmes definidos
O Spotlight Cloud possui mais de 100 alarmes definidos que alertam o usuário quando são acionados. Como ter mais de 100 alarmes enviando alertas a qualquer hora é o oposto de eficiência, os alarmes do Spotlight Cloud são personalizáveis para que você receba apenas alertas para alarmes que você especificar.
Tela de verificação de integridade
O monitoramento da integridade do servidor é fundamental para identificar problemas existentes e potenciais que podem afetar o desempenho. A tela Verificação de integridade do Spotlight Cloud fornece dados sobre as principais métricas de desempenho do sistema, ajuda a isolar a causa raiz dos problemas e permite que você faça uma busca detalhada para obter detalhes e planejar um curso de ação.
Redução de ruído
O monitoramento de desempenho do SQL Server pode ficar barulhento. O Spotlight Cloud vem com alarmes pré-configurados projetados para ajudá-lo a priorizar para que você não fique sobrecarregado com alertas. Esses alarmes são personalizáveis para atender às necessidades específicas da sua organização, para que você não seja bombardeado com notificações desnecessárias.